About the Opportunity Discovery At Home is seeking a
PRN Physical Therapist
to support patients in the
Bradenton area . This role provides skilled physical therapy services in patients’ homes, in accordance with physician orders and established plans of care.
You’ll collaborate with an interdisciplinary care team to improve patient mobility, safety, functional independence, and overall quality of life in the home setting.
Responsibilities
Perform initial and ongoing comprehensive physical therapy evaluations, including OASIS assessments as required
Develop, implement, and update individualized physical therapy plans of care in collaboration with physicians and the interdisciplinary team
Establish measurable goals based on patient functional status, rehabilitation potential, and safety needs
Provide skilled interventions to address strength, balance, gait, endurance, mobility, and pain management
Instruct patients and caregivers in therapeutic exercises, functional mobility, transfer training, and fall prevention strategies
Assess home environments and recommend modifications to promote safety and independence
Instruct patients in the safe use of assistive devices, durable medical equipment, and mobility aids
Supervise Physical Therapy Assistants (PTA) in accordance with state and federal regulations
Communicate regularly with physicians regarding patient progress and obtain updated orders as needed
Complete visit notes, progress notes, reassessments, and discharge documentation within agency-defined timeframes
Participate in discharge planning and complete Physical Therapy discharge summaries
Attend patient care conferences, in-services, and Quality Assessment and Performance Improvement (QAPI) activities as assigned
Maintain compliance with all agency policies, state regulations, and Medicare guidelines
